Hvolsvöllur Camp Site is a cozy spot in Iceland, perfect for travelers who love nature. Located in the small town of Hvolsvöllur, it offers a peaceful base to explore the stunning surroundings. The campsite has basic facilities like clean restrooms, showers, and a kitchen area where you can prepare meals. The site is known for its open spaces where you can set up tents or park caravans. It's a great place to enjoy the fresh Icelandic air and beautiful views of the nearby mountains and landscapes. The campsite is conveniently located near several natural attractions, including waterfalls, glaciers, and hiking trails. For those interested in exploring more of Iceland's beauty, the camp is a short drive away from popular sites like Seljalandsfoss waterfall and the Eyjafjallajökull volcano. In town, you can find grocery stores and small cafes to stock up on essentials or grab a quick bite. The friendly staff at Hvolsvöllur Camp Site is available to assist with any questions and make your stay comfortable.

What facilities are available at Hvolsvöllur Camp Site?

Hvolsvöllur Camp Site offers various facilities including hot showers, kitchen and laundry services, a playground for children, and free Wi-Fi access. Additionally, there are nearby grocery stores and restaurants for convenience.

Is Hvolsvöllur Camp Site open year-round?

Yes, Hvolsvöllur Camp Site is open throughout the year. However, it's advisable to check with the site management during winter months as weather conditions can affect accessibility.

Can I reserve a spot at Hvolsvöllur Camp Site in advance?

Hvolsvöllur Camp Site generally operates on a first-come, first-served basis. It is recommended to arrive early during peak seasons to secure a spot, though some arrangements may be possible by contacting the site directly.

What attractions are near Hvolsvöllur Camp Site?

Nearby attractions include the Saga Centre, which explores the history of Njál's Saga, Seljalandsfoss waterfall which allows visitors to walk behind it, and Skógafoss waterfall known for its stunning views and rainbows on sunny days.

Are pets allowed at Hvolsvöllur Camp Site?

Pets are generally welcome at Hvolsvöllur Camp Site; however, they must be kept on a leash at all times. It's important for pet owners to ensure their animals do not disturb other campers.
